Transaction 40a8b106388f12c9ebad28f46268b53acb562b019ff71ad9eb67aa31e31fb48c
1 Input
1 Output
-
40a8b106388f12c9ebad28f46268b53acb562b019ff71ad9eb67aa31e31fb48c:0
- value
- 1363836
- script pubkey
- OP_0 OP_PUSHBYTES_20 32db3456d3831e3e0a2bfde45259b2a9d7a83cb6
- address
- bc1qxtdng4knsv0ruz3tlhj9ykdj48t6s09k8jht62